
Preventive screenings are one of the most effective ways to protect your health. Many serious conditions can be detected early through routine screenings, helping patients receive treatment sooner and avoid complications.
What Are Preventive Screenings?
Preventive screenings are medical tests used to identify potential health problems before symptoms appear. They are an essential part of preventive healthcare in Los Angeles.
Common screenings may include:
- Blood pressure checks
- Cholesterol testing
- Diabetes screenings
- Womenโs health screenings
- Mental health evaluations

Why Early Detection Is Important
Early detection can:
- Improve treatment outcomes
- Reduce long-term health risks
- Help prevent serious complications
- Support healthier lifestyles
Who Should Get Preventive Screenings?
Preventive screenings are important for:
- Adults of all ages
- Patients with chronic conditions
- Individuals with family health history concerns
- Anyone focused on long-term wellness
How Often Should You Get Screened?
The frequency depends on:
- Age
- Medical history
- Lifestyle factors
- Existing health conditions
A healthcare provider can recommend the right schedule for your needs.
